60 Years of Cryptography, 1949-2009
2009 marks 60 years since the advent of modern cryptography. It was back in October 1949 when mathematician Claude Shannon published a paper on Communication Theory of Secrecy Systems. According to his employer at the time, Bell Labs, the work transformed cryptography from an art to a science and is generally considered the foundation of modern cryptography. Since then significant developments in secure communications have continued, particularly with the advent of the Internet and Web. CIO has a pictorial representation of the past six decades of research and development in encryption technology. Highlights include the design of the first quantum cryptography protocol by Charles Bennett and Gilles Brassard in 1984, and the EFF's 'Deep Crack' DES code breaker of 1998.

ABC, CBS, Fox Reject Medical Marijuana Ads
Two new TV ads featuring patients who have benefited from medical marijuana began airing today in media markets covering key New York Senate districts. Rejected by ABC, CBS and Fox, the spots will nevertheless air on WNBC in New York City and on cable outlets around the state, including the New York City, Buffalo and Rochester metropolitan areas, Westchester and Rockland counties and the rest of the Lower Hudson Valley, Watertown, Oswego, and Ogdensburg.

Marijuana on High Street
Maybe this is why they call it High Street. Police confirm the odd-looking plants they pulled last week from a flower basket in Millville's business district were indeed marijuana. The plants were discovered by a passer-by. Police responded to the scene with a ladder and confiscated the 3-foot-tall plants, which were growing in a basket hanging from a lamp post.

Das BSI warnt vor Google
n seinem Quartalsbericht (PDF) warnt nämlich das BSI (Bundesamt für Sicherheit in der Informations-Technik) vor Google.
"Google Wave ist derzeit nur mit einem Google-Nutzerkonto nutzbar. Alle Google-Wave-Daten liegen auf Google-Servern. Damit gilt für Google Wave dieselbe Kritik, die durch Datenschützer und das BSI an Google Mail, Google Docs, Google Calendar und anderen Online-Diensten des Unternehmens geübt wurde: Der Nutzer verliert vollständig die Kontrolle über seine Daten. Daher ist eine Nutzung von Google Wave (ebenso wie eine Nutzung der anderen Google-Dienste) sowohl aus IT-sicherheitstechnischen Gründen als auch aus Sicht des Datenschutzes aktuell nicht zu empfehlen."
